Hi, here is a straightforward upgrade of devel/ounit. OK?
Christopher Index: Makefile =================================================================== RCS file: /cvs/ports/devel/ounit/Makefile,v retrieving revision 1.7 diff -u -p -r1.7 Makefile --- Makefile 2 Sep 2014 09:24:44 -0000 1.7 +++ Makefile 3 Sep 2014 07:30:38 -0000 @@ -3,11 +3,10 @@ COMMENT = unit test framework for OCaml CATEGORIES = devel -DISTNAME = ounit-1.1.2 -REVISION= 1 +DISTNAME = ounit-2.0.0 # The last url component (the number) changes every release, too. -MASTER_SITES = http://forge.ocamlcore.org/frs/download.php/886/ +MASTER_SITES = http://forge.ocamlcore.org/frs/download.php/1258/ HOMEPAGE = http://ounit.forge.ocamlcore.org/ MAINTAINER = Christopher Zimmermann <madro...@gmerlin.de> @@ -21,5 +20,11 @@ BUILD_DEPENDS += sysutils/findlib lang/o CONFIGURE_STYLE = oasis + +post-install: + ${INSTALL_DATA_DIR} ${PREFIX}/share/examples + ${INSTALL_DATA} \ + ${WRKSRC}/examples/* \ + ${PREFIX}/share/examples/ .include <bsd.port.mk> Index: distinfo =================================================================== RCS file: /cvs/ports/devel/ounit/distinfo,v retrieving revision 1.2 diff -u -p -r1.2 distinfo --- distinfo 18 Aug 2012 22:26:12 -0000 1.2 +++ distinfo 3 Sep 2014 07:30:38 -0000 @@ -1,2 +1,2 @@ -SHA256 (ounit-1.1.2.tar.gz) = 5rwbDNu1tVUthb7mU+I6r+ILuX/XzSKchn0B/5mYiOM= -SIZE (ounit-1.1.2.tar.gz) = 58055 +SHA256 (ounit-2.0.0.tar.gz) = TUoFsgw5xg10hvt6kOtMXAjoyYYjYLWTi5egnpvSHYU= +SIZE (ounit-2.0.0.tar.gz) = 103504 Index: pkg/PFRAG.dynlink-native =================================================================== RCS file: /cvs/ports/devel/ounit/pkg/PFRAG.dynlink-native,v retrieving revision 1.1 diff -u -p -r1.1 PFRAG.dynlink-native --- pkg/PFRAG.dynlink-native 18 Aug 2012 22:26:12 -0000 1.1 +++ pkg/PFRAG.dynlink-native 3 Sep 2014 07:30:38 -0000 @@ -1,2 +1,4 @@ @comment $OpenBSD: PFRAG.dynlink-native,v 1.1 2012/08/18 22:26:12 avsm Exp $ @bin lib/ocaml/oUnit/oUnit.cmxs +@bin lib/ocaml/oUnit/oUnitAdvanced.cmxs +@bin lib/ocaml/oUnit/oUnitThreads.cmxs Index: pkg/PFRAG.native =================================================================== RCS file: /cvs/ports/devel/ounit/pkg/PFRAG.native,v retrieving revision 1.2 diff -u -p -r1.2 PFRAG.native --- pkg/PFRAG.native 18 Aug 2012 22:26:12 -0000 1.2 +++ pkg/PFRAG.native 3 Sep 2014 07:30:38 -0000 @@ -3,4 +3,33 @@ lib/ocaml/oUnit/oUnit.a lib/ocaml/oUnit/oUnit.cmx lib/ocaml/oUnit/oUnit.cmxa +lib/ocaml/oUnit/oUnit2.cmx +lib/ocaml/oUnit/oUnitAdvanced.a +lib/ocaml/oUnit/oUnitAdvanced.cmxa +lib/ocaml/oUnit/oUnitAssert.cmx +lib/ocaml/oUnit/oUnitBracket.cmx +lib/ocaml/oUnit/oUnitCache.cmx +lib/ocaml/oUnit/oUnitCheckEnv.cmx +lib/ocaml/oUnit/oUnitChooser.cmx +lib/ocaml/oUnit/oUnitConf.cmx +lib/ocaml/oUnit/oUnitCore.cmx lib/ocaml/oUnit/oUnitDiff.cmx +lib/ocaml/oUnit/oUnitLogger.cmx +lib/ocaml/oUnit/oUnitLoggerHTML.cmx +lib/ocaml/oUnit/oUnitLoggerHTMLData.cmx +lib/ocaml/oUnit/oUnitLoggerJUnit.cmx +lib/ocaml/oUnit/oUnitLoggerStd.cmx +lib/ocaml/oUnit/oUnitPlugin.cmx +lib/ocaml/oUnit/oUnitPropList.cmx +lib/ocaml/oUnit/oUnitResultSummary.cmx +lib/ocaml/oUnit/oUnitRunner.cmx +lib/ocaml/oUnit/oUnitRunnerProcesses.cmx +lib/ocaml/oUnit/oUnitRunnerThreads.cmx +lib/ocaml/oUnit/oUnitShared.cmx +lib/ocaml/oUnit/oUnitState.cmx +lib/ocaml/oUnit/oUnitTest.cmx +lib/ocaml/oUnit/oUnitTestData.cmx +lib/ocaml/oUnit/oUnitThreads.a +lib/ocaml/oUnit/oUnitThreads.cmx +lib/ocaml/oUnit/oUnitThreads.cmxa +lib/ocaml/oUnit/oUnitUtils.cmx Index: pkg/PLIST =================================================================== RCS file: /cvs/ports/devel/ounit/pkg/PLIST,v retrieving revision 1.2 diff -u -p -r1.2 PLIST --- pkg/PLIST 18 Aug 2012 22:26:12 -0000 1.2 +++ pkg/PLIST 3 Sep 2014 07:30:38 -0000 @@ -5,20 +5,108 @@ lib/ocaml/oUnit/META lib/ocaml/oUnit/oUnit.cma lib/ocaml/oUnit/oUnit.cmi lib/ocaml/oUnit/oUnit.mli +lib/ocaml/oUnit/oUnit2.cmi +lib/ocaml/oUnit/oUnit2.mli +lib/ocaml/oUnit/oUnitAdvanced.cma +lib/ocaml/oUnit/oUnitAssert.cmi +lib/ocaml/oUnit/oUnitAssert.ml +lib/ocaml/oUnit/oUnitBracket.cmi +lib/ocaml/oUnit/oUnitBracket.ml +lib/ocaml/oUnit/oUnitCache.cmi +lib/ocaml/oUnit/oUnitCache.ml +lib/ocaml/oUnit/oUnitCheckEnv.cmi +lib/ocaml/oUnit/oUnitCheckEnv.ml +lib/ocaml/oUnit/oUnitChooser.cmi +lib/ocaml/oUnit/oUnitChooser.ml +lib/ocaml/oUnit/oUnitConf.cmi +lib/ocaml/oUnit/oUnitConf.ml +lib/ocaml/oUnit/oUnitCore.cmi +lib/ocaml/oUnit/oUnitCore.ml lib/ocaml/oUnit/oUnitDiff.cmi lib/ocaml/oUnit/oUnitDiff.mli +lib/ocaml/oUnit/oUnitLogger.cmi +lib/ocaml/oUnit/oUnitLogger.ml +lib/ocaml/oUnit/oUnitLoggerHTML.cmi +lib/ocaml/oUnit/oUnitLoggerHTML.ml +lib/ocaml/oUnit/oUnitLoggerHTMLData.cmi +lib/ocaml/oUnit/oUnitLoggerJUnit.cmi +lib/ocaml/oUnit/oUnitLoggerJUnit.ml +lib/ocaml/oUnit/oUnitLoggerStd.cmi +lib/ocaml/oUnit/oUnitLoggerStd.ml +lib/ocaml/oUnit/oUnitPlugin.cmi +lib/ocaml/oUnit/oUnitPlugin.ml +lib/ocaml/oUnit/oUnitPropList.cmi +lib/ocaml/oUnit/oUnitPropList.ml +lib/ocaml/oUnit/oUnitResultSummary.cmi +lib/ocaml/oUnit/oUnitResultSummary.ml +lib/ocaml/oUnit/oUnitRunner.cmi +lib/ocaml/oUnit/oUnitRunner.ml +lib/ocaml/oUnit/oUnitRunnerProcesses.cmi +lib/ocaml/oUnit/oUnitRunnerProcesses.ml +lib/ocaml/oUnit/oUnitShared.cmi +lib/ocaml/oUnit/oUnitShared.ml +lib/ocaml/oUnit/oUnitState.cmi +lib/ocaml/oUnit/oUnitState.ml +lib/ocaml/oUnit/oUnitTest.cmi +lib/ocaml/oUnit/oUnitTest.ml +lib/ocaml/oUnit/oUnitTestData.cmi +lib/ocaml/oUnit/oUnitTestData.ml +lib/ocaml/oUnit/oUnitThreads.cma +lib/ocaml/oUnit/oUnitThreads.cmi +lib/ocaml/oUnit/oUnitThreads.ml +lib/ocaml/oUnit/oUnitUtils.cmi +lib/ocaml/oUnit/oUnitUtils.ml share/doc/ounit/ share/doc/ounit/OUnit.html +share/doc/ounit/OUnit2.Conf.html +share/doc/ounit/OUnit2.html +share/doc/ounit/OUnitAssert.html +share/doc/ounit/OUnitBracket.html +share/doc/ounit/OUnitCache.html +share/doc/ounit/OUnitCheckEnv.EnvElement.html +share/doc/ounit/OUnitCheckEnv.SetEnv.html +share/doc/ounit/OUnitCheckEnv.html +share/doc/ounit/OUnitChooser.Plugin.html +share/doc/ounit/OUnitChooser.html +share/doc/ounit/OUnitConf.html +share/doc/ounit/OUnitCore.html share/doc/ounit/OUnitDiff.DIFF_ELEMENT.html share/doc/ounit/OUnitDiff.ListSimpleMake.html share/doc/ounit/OUnitDiff.S.html share/doc/ounit/OUnitDiff.SetMake.html share/doc/ounit/OUnitDiff.html +share/doc/ounit/OUnitLogger.Test.html +share/doc/ounit/OUnitLogger.html +share/doc/ounit/OUnitLoggerHTML.html +share/doc/ounit/OUnitLoggerHTMLData.html +share/doc/ounit/OUnitLoggerJUnit.html +share/doc/ounit/OUnitLoggerStd.html +share/doc/ounit/OUnitPlugin.Make.html +share/doc/ounit/OUnitPlugin.SETTINGS.html +share/doc/ounit/OUnitPlugin.html +share/doc/ounit/OUnitPropList.html +share/doc/ounit/OUnitResultSummary.html +share/doc/ounit/OUnitRunner.GenericWorker.MapPath.html +share/doc/ounit/OUnitRunner.GenericWorker.html +share/doc/ounit/OUnitRunner.Plugin.html +share/doc/ounit/OUnitRunner.html +share/doc/ounit/OUnitRunnerProcesses.html +share/doc/ounit/OUnitShared.Mutex.html +share/doc/ounit/OUnitShared.html +share/doc/ounit/OUnitState.html +share/doc/ounit/OUnitTest.MapPath.html +share/doc/ounit/OUnitTest.Path.html +share/doc/ounit/OUnitTest.SetTestPath.html +share/doc/ounit/OUnitTest.html +share/doc/ounit/OUnitTestData.html +share/doc/ounit/OUnitThreads.html +share/doc/ounit/OUnitUtils.html share/doc/ounit/index.html share/doc/ounit/index_attributes.html share/doc/ounit/index_class_types.html share/doc/ounit/index_classes.html share/doc/ounit/index_exceptions.html +share/doc/ounit/index_extensions.html share/doc/ounit/index_methods.html share/doc/ounit/index_module_types.html share/doc/ounit/index_modules.html @@ -26,8 +114,52 @@ share/doc/ounit/index_types.html share/doc/ounit/index_values.html share/doc/ounit/style.css share/doc/ounit/type_OUnit.html +share/doc/ounit/type_OUnit2.Conf.html +share/doc/ounit/type_OUnit2.html +share/doc/ounit/type_OUnitAssert.html +share/doc/ounit/type_OUnitBracket.html +share/doc/ounit/type_OUnitCache.html +share/doc/ounit/type_OUnitCheckEnv.EnvElement.html +share/doc/ounit/type_OUnitCheckEnv.SetEnv.html +share/doc/ounit/type_OUnitCheckEnv.html +share/doc/ounit/type_OUnitChooser.Plugin.html +share/doc/ounit/type_OUnitChooser.html +share/doc/ounit/type_OUnitConf.html +share/doc/ounit/type_OUnitCore.html share/doc/ounit/type_OUnitDiff.DIFF_ELEMENT.html share/doc/ounit/type_OUnitDiff.ListSimpleMake.html share/doc/ounit/type_OUnitDiff.S.html share/doc/ounit/type_OUnitDiff.SetMake.html share/doc/ounit/type_OUnitDiff.html +share/doc/ounit/type_OUnitLogger.Test.html +share/doc/ounit/type_OUnitLogger.html +share/doc/ounit/type_OUnitLoggerHTML.html +share/doc/ounit/type_OUnitLoggerHTMLData.html +share/doc/ounit/type_OUnitLoggerJUnit.html +share/doc/ounit/type_OUnitLoggerStd.html +share/doc/ounit/type_OUnitPlugin.Make.html +share/doc/ounit/type_OUnitPlugin.SETTINGS.html +share/doc/ounit/type_OUnitPlugin.html +share/doc/ounit/type_OUnitPropList.html +share/doc/ounit/type_OUnitResultSummary.html +share/doc/ounit/type_OUnitRunner.GenericWorker.MapPath.html +share/doc/ounit/type_OUnitRunner.GenericWorker.html +share/doc/ounit/type_OUnitRunner.Plugin.html +share/doc/ounit/type_OUnitRunner.html +share/doc/ounit/type_OUnitRunnerProcesses.html +share/doc/ounit/type_OUnitShared.Mutex.html +share/doc/ounit/type_OUnitShared.html +share/doc/ounit/type_OUnitState.html +share/doc/ounit/type_OUnitTest.MapPath.html +share/doc/ounit/type_OUnitTest.Path.html +share/doc/ounit/type_OUnitTest.SetTestPath.html +share/doc/ounit/type_OUnitTest.html +share/doc/ounit/type_OUnitTestData.html +share/doc/ounit/type_OUnitThreads.html +share/doc/ounit/type_OUnitUtils.html +share/examples/Makefile +share/examples/example.ml +share/examples/test_list.ml +share/examples/test_list2.ml +share/examples/test_stack.ml +share/examples/test_suite.ml -- http://gmerlin.de OpenPGP: http://gmerlin.de/christopher.pub F190 D013 8F01 AA53 E080 3F3C F17F B0A1 D44E 4FEE
signature.asc
Description: PGP signature